      @kingbeauregard 5 лет назад +8

      I have read that Mike ran a much tighter ship than Joel, and it made producing the show less relaxed, but the end product is better. Like, in Mike era, notice that the guys never talk over the movie such that you can't hear the dialogue. I was just watching "A Case of Spring Fever" today and marveling at how they squeeze their riffs into the spaces between lines of dialogue, which means they probably had to refine their jokes to be just small enough to fit.
      Behold the subtle working of Mike and crew's talents!

      @kingbeauregard 5 лет назад +3

      It's more confusing than it needs to be, because they're trying too hard to make it sound old-timey. Okay, the movie holds that reincarnation is real, and with a special form of hypnosis, you can actually travel back to previous lives -- not just remember them, but actually impact them. And that's what happened. The prostitute whom the psychologist hypnotizes, goes back to a previous life on the evening before she's supposed to be executed as a witch (which BTW she is not, though there are witches afoot). The prostitute uses her skills to teach her earlier self how to cast a first-level prostitute spell, Hoodwink Oaf (VS, 1 segment casting time), so she can escape. Problem: if she violates her destiny to be executed at dawn, that throws off all her subsequent lives, and she'll never be reincarnated. So that's what the "take the death!" bit near the end is about, with the earlier self deciding whether to sacrifice herself so that her later lives will happen.
      Not a bad movie in concept, but holy heck they made this harder than it needed to be.
